Mr. Smith owns his own landscaping business. He has an associate's degree in landscaping from a technical college. He has a truc

k with trailer, a riding lawnmower, edger, weed eater, etc. He also has three employees, Mark, Dru, and Ed.
Which statement is TRUE?
A) Mark, Dru, and Ed are labor.
B) Mr. Smith does not own any capital.
C) Mr. Smith's degree represents labor.
D) The riding lawnmower is human capital.
History
1 answer:
swat322 years ago
6 0

Answer: A)

Explanation:

In this case, Mark, Drue and Ed are labor. There are 3 more main factors in productions which are capital, land and enterprise.

Labor is considering workers and their work for the man that they are working, in this case, Mr. Smith. Capital is considering machines and other elements that the workers are using and we here have truck, edger, weed eater and lawnmower as Capital. Mr. Smith is considering the enterprise and his worker are using land and capital for the business that the are doing for him.

What are the 5 freedoms of the 1st amendment
Kay [80]

ANSWER:

The five freedoms outlined in the First Amendment are: 

freedom of religion,

freedom of speech, 

freedom of the press,

the right to assembly and the right to petition the government
